Thread: How Do I Get Hotkeys To Execute Properly?

  1. #1

    Default How Do I Get Hotkeys To Execute Properly?

    I'm a returning player, I've been playing a few weeks now and I have been struggling with getting my hotkeys to work properly. I have buff hotkey that refuse to do all the buffs, and combat hotkeys that are glitchy at best.

    Here are examples of two hotkeys that give me grief:

    Hot Key.png

    I'm trying to get the above hotkeys to work, the first one simply ends after Gift of Alcarity is cast, and the other hotkey seldom if ever executes the Ravage ability. The buff hotkey looks so simple, I'm really perplexed as to why it won't cast the last two buffs. I even added a five second wait after Aclarity, and it still refuses to do the last two buffs. The last two i have to execute manually, so i can cast them.

    I've tried extending the wait times, but maybe I'm just missing the fundamentals. When does the wait time start counting, is it immediately at the start of casting a spell or ability, or is it smart enough to wait until after the spell or ability has finished executing? I guessing the later is not true, other wise we would not even need wait times.

    Or does the macro just blindly execute. For example, if I have a macro with five spells, like the one above, does the hotkey macro just execute spells as fast as it can, only being reined in by our wait timers?

    Will I need to use something like my Logitech G19 to create a new macro, cast all my spells, and then look to the wait times in the G19 macro to work out the wait times for Istaria? I have actually tried to do that, and it does not work, unless I'm still missing something.

    Default Re: How Do I Get Hotkeys To Execute Properly?

    You can only have two abilities queued up at a time. It becomes problematic when you have more than 3 actions on a key, even if you've a delay between them.

    The moment you press the key, the actions begin. You have to take into account other delays, not just literal cast times. I never did get one key for all of my gifts and buffs. For that, I ended up daisy chaining with an execute hotkey command at the end.

    (Though it would be nice to simply have "Cast spell x x x x x x" in a row and let it run automatically")

    Default Re: How Do I Get Hotkeys To Execute Properly?

    Anything that changes health (gift of toughness) will automatically stop all macros, so put health buffs last. Also, having 3 sec wait times for all might help too.

    The wait times need to relate to the casting delays and also the time taken to use the ability/spell. With alacrity V, 3 secs is usually enough to have as many buffs queued, but other spells and abilities take much longer so 4 or 5 seconds maybe required. During battle, if your health changes (as it often will) that can also cause macros to stop. Basically any change to health stops macros; stops players from afk-farming.
